How to use the Boston Review Submission Manager:

If you already have an account, you do not need to use this form.
arrow left Please login using the form on the left.
  1. Fill in all of your contact information. If you are submitting work for someone else, fill in your contact info and fill in the name of the person your are submitting for in the "writer name" field. You must provide your own password. Boston Review does not provide a standard password—you are signing up for a personal account.
  2. Fill in the title(s) of the work(s) you are submitting. If you are submitting multiple works, separate titles with commas. If you are submitting works in multiple genres, create a separate submission for the works in each genre. It is highly recommended that you make one submission for all titles you would like us to consider, though you may make as many submissions as you like.
  3. If you are submitting a poetry-review essay or query related to poetry, please mark the genre as "poetry."
  4. Do not use this form for contest submissions.
  5. Use the browse button to find the file on your computer that you would like to submit. Select the file and click on the open button. Your file will then appear in the "file" field. Please submit only .txt, .doc (not .docx), and .rtf files.
  6. If you wish, you can fill in the comments field with any additional information you'd like to send, then click submit.
  7. You will then have the option to review your information and confirm that it is correct. Hit continue and you're done.
